State police confirm Bieber murder plot

Story gaining national attention

Updated: Thursday, 13 Dec 2012, 12:50 PM MST
Published : Thursday, 13 Dec 2012, 12:45 PM MST

ALBUQUERQUE (KRQE) - State police have now confirmed a murder plot against pop star Justin Bieber KRQE News 13 reported earlier this week.
  
Police say convicted killer Dana Martin recruited Mark Staake and his nephew Tanner Ruane, both from Albuquerque, to kill two of martin's acquaintances and Bieber.
    
Staake and Ruane were arrested before they could take any action.
   
The news spread Wednesday and was featured on entertainment sites like TMZ and E! Online.
    
There were also headlines on the Los Angeles Times, CBS News, Huffington Post and USA Today.
    
It was also one of the top stories on Digg.com, a site that compiles the most popular stories on the internet.
